Like martin i am doing my homework on this "biscuits and gravy"

http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Biscuits_and_gravy

Quote:
Biscuits and gravy is a popular breakfast dish in the United States, especially in the South.


It consists of soft dough biscuits covered in thick "country" or "white" gravy, made from the drippings of cooked pork sausage, white flour, milk, and often (but not always) bits of sausage, bacon, ground beef, or other meat. The gravy is often flavored with black pepper. In some parts of the southern United States this is also called sawmill gravy.
